Илья Федотов веб-разработчик

Как создать платежный сайт

17.12.2024
71 просмотров
Создание платежного веб-сайта требует особого внимания к безопасности и удобству использования, поскольку он будет обрабатывать финансовые транзакции. В данной статье мы разберем ключевые шаги для создания надежного и функционального платежного сайта.

Планирование проекта


Перед тем как приступить к технической части, необходимо продумать концепцию вашего платежного сайта:
1. Определение целевой аудитории. Кто будет использовать ваш сервис? Это поможет понять их потребности и предпочтения.
2. Выбор функционала. Какие услуги вы будете предлагать пользователям: только платежи, переводы денег, или дополнительные финансовые операции?
3. Безопасность и соответствие стандартам. Платформа должна быть сертифицирована для работы с платежной информацией.

Выбор технологического стека


Для создания сайта необходимо выбрать подходящие технологии:
1. Фронтенд: HTML, CSS (SASS или LESS), JavaScript (React.js, Angular, Vue.js).
2. Бэкенд: Node.js, PHP (Laravel, Symfony), Ruby on Rails, Django.
3. База данных: PostgreSQL, MySQL, MongoDB.

Разработка дизайна


Дизайн должен быть не только привлекательным, но и понятным:
1. UI/UX-дизайн. Прототипирование интерфейса и юзабилити-тестирование.
2. Адаптивность. Дизайн должен корректно отображаться на всех устройствах.

Разработка бэкенд функционала


Фронтенд не может существовать отдельно без мощного серверной части:
1. API и интеграции с платежными системами. Включает в себя работу с API Visa, MasterCard, PayPal и др.
2. Безопасное хранение данных. Использование SSL/TLS для шифрования личной информации.

Тестирование безопасности


Тестирование должно быть многоуровневым:
1. Кросс-сайтовой скриптинг (XSS). Проверить возможность исполнения кода на стороне клиента.
2. SQL-инъекции. Проверка базы данных на уязвимости.

Тестирование функционала и производительности


Программное обеспечение не может быть полностью без испытательных проверок:
1. Unit-тесты, интеграционные тесты.
2. Stress-тесты и нагрузочное тестирование. Наличие большого количества одновременных запросов.

Запуск сайта


Итак, вебсайт почти готов к использованию:
1. Доменное имя и хостинг: Выбор подходящего домена для бизнес-маркетинга.
2. Запуск проекта через CICD пипелайн. Развертывания изменений на продакшен.
Публичный релиз — важно контролировать отзывы пользователей и работать над ошибками в реальном времени, собирая логи сервера для анализа работы платежного сайта.

Пост-релиз поддержка


После успешного релиза поддерживай систему на плаву с регулярными обновлениями:
1. Патчи безопасности. Как только выходят новые уязвимости – быстро их закрывать.
2. Обновление функций и оптимизация производительности.

Маркетинговые активности и аналитика


Используйте специальные инструменты для отслеживания успешности проекта после запуска:
1. SEO, контекстная реклама, социальные сети. Разнообразие способов привлечения посетителей.
2. Веб-аналитики: Google Analytics, Яндекс.Метрика.
Тем не менее всегда будьте готовы к гибкости под быстро меняющуюся сферу финтех и требованиям заинтересованных сторон регуляции платежных систем в регионе вашей деятельности.

ИП Федотов И.А - Создание сайтов, веб-проектов и веб-приложений. Все права сохранены.

Продолжая, Вы принимаете нашу политику использования cookies. Мы используем файлы cookies для улучшения работы сайта. Чтобы узнать больше, ознакомьтесь с нашей политикой обработки персональных данных далее "ПОПД".
Хорошо, с ПОПД ознакомлен(а)